Former Netherlands midfielder Ruud Gullit has dismissed negativity that Real Madrid's star player, Jude Bellingham found himself out of the England team under Thomas Tuchel over his attitude.

Bellingham Ignored by Tuchel

Bellingham, 22, missed the 2026o FIFA World Cup qualifiers against Andorra and Serbia because of a shoulder injury but was ignored by Tuchel for the friendly against Wales and the World Cup qualifiers against Latvia.

There was a speculation that Bellingham was ignored by the England boss because of being an 'agitator.' Gullit declined that rumor, saying the suggestion has no grounds and that the English player has a winning mentality and deserves to be in the national team.

“That is a RIDICULOUS suggestion," Gullit said (as per Madrid Xtra). "He’s the BEST PLAYER they have. His attitude? He just wants to WIN. He works very hard for the team.

 

 

"A year ago, people were talking about Kane; he’s the top scorer you ever had. There’s always somebody who has an opinion, but Bellingham is a CERTAINTY in the NT, and if you don’t do that, Mmm, that’s the WRONG decision for me.”

 

 

Bellingham was recalled by Tuchel for the last two games of England's great qualifying campaign - the 2-0 home win against Serbia and the 2-0 win at Albania.

Jude Bellingham's stats with Real Madrid this season

Jude Bellingham has had a silent season for Real Madrid - his third a the side - since arriving at the capital side from Borussia Dortmund in the summer of 2023.

He has amassed four goals and three assists in 17 games across all competitions, starting 12. Most of those goals contributions - three goals and two assists - have come in La Liga, where Xabi Alonso's side are second, four points behind leaders Barcelona (40) after 16 games.

Bellingham and Co. are not in the best of form at the moment, winning just two games from last eight across competitions, losing thrice, consisting of the last two.
